Transaction 7851f6b250afcf5f8d451db08d410bae6057c21f7fc8b11354cd9d563aaf7596
2 Input
2 Outputs
- 7851f6b250afcf5f8d451db08d410bae6057c21f7fc8b11354cd9d563aaf7596:0
- 7851f6b250afcf5f8d451db08d410bae6057c21f7fc8b11354cd9d563aaf7596:1
value 657901
address 1EDPdcQ9Yu2vJhh32uB1ayYwRu1M5En7TT
value 7172600
address 1KVHD9Nf9YNvYk5sSxqJELhS2MtVw8GVcW